Senior Design Manager - Payments & Risk Platform

Gusto, Inc.

Full-time
Canada
$172k-$253k per year

About the Role:

Are you ready to lead and elevate the design vision for how small businesses interact with their money?

As a Senior Design Manager on Gusto’s Payments and Risk Platform, you will lead a small team of designers while also contributing directly as an individual contributor (“player/coach”). You’ll shape seamless, credible money transition experiences across all of Gusto’s products—ensuring reliability, security, and simplicity at scale.

You’ll collaborate closely with cross-functional partners in Product, Engineering, and Risk to define the vision, guide execution, and set a high bar for design quality. This role combines hands-on design work with people leadership—empowering, mentoring, and developing two other designers on the team.

About the Team:

The Payments and Risk Platform is the foundation to Gusto’s success. We ensure money moves seamlessly and securely between businesses, partners, employees, government entities, and Gusto itself.

We're devoted to both enabling rapid, proficient money movement and securing our platform against financial fraud and risk. This involves a complete re-architecture of Gusto's core payments platform to transition money faster and more proficiently than ever before, fostering growth for Gusto and our customers alike. Our job is to keep our platform safe. We aim to provide great experiences while preventing fraud on Gusto. We also work to improve at spotting false warnings, and to build credit check and debt collection systems.

Here’s what you’ll do day-to-day:

  • Lead, coach, and develop a team of two designers, fostering growth, craft excellence, and proficient cross-functional collaboration.

  • Contribute directly to end-to-end product design work as an active IC—delivering high-impact experiences within complex financial systems.

  • Define and drive a long-term UX vision that integrates with Gusto’s broader strategy for money movement, trust, and risk.

  • Partner with Product and Engineering leadership to influence roadmap development, system design, and prioritization decisions.

  • Collaborate with Research to uncover user insights that inform product direction.

  • Champion consistency and quality across the Payments and Risk design system, ensuring scalable and reliable experiences.

  • Contribute to Gusto’s product design leadership community—sharing insights, setting standards, and shaping our overall design excellence.

Here’s what we're looking for:

  • 8–10+ years of product design experience, including 1–2+ years of management or formal mentorship experience leading small design teams.

  • Proven ability to deliver high-quality design outcomes in complex, technical product areas.

  • Robust systems thinking and ability to translate complex problems into elegant, scalable experiences.

  • Demonstrated experience partnering proficiently with Product and Engineering to align vision and execution.

  • Comfortable operating in ambiguity and balancing strategic vision with execution swiftness.

  • A collaborative leader who gives clear feedback, fosters alignment, and helps teams deliver customer impact.

  • AI fluency: Knowledge of AI tools or workflows that enhance design exploration, prototyping, or operational efficiency, and curiosity about emerging AI capabilities in product design.

  • Deep affinity for Gusto’s mission to empower small businesses through world-class financial tools.

Compensation Details

At Gusto, we strive to provide rewards that empower employees to achieve their financial and personal goals. We offer competitive compensation packages with a strong emphasis on equity based compensation (ownership in Gusto). To learn more about Gusto’s compensation philosophy and benefits offerings please view our Total Rewards Approach page.

Our cash compensation range for this role is $172,000/yr to $215,000/yr in Denver & most remote locations, and $202,000/yr to $253,000/yr in San Francisco, Seattle & New York. Final offer amounts are determined by multiple factors, including candidate experience and expertise, and may vary from the amounts listed above.
